WHAT IS ALOO GOBI MATAR?
Homemade Aloo Gobi Matar (Mixed Vegetable Curry) is a mix of potatoes, cauliflower and peas. This Indian/Pakistani recipe originated from India and made its way to Pakistan. It’s extremely flavorful and mild spiced. This easy vegetarian dish is not only perfect for a quick Pakistani main dish recipe but also serves admirably as a side or additional dish for your next dinner gathering just like Aloo Matar Gajar and Palak Aloo.
INGREDIENTS
Potatoes- I opted for medium-sized golden rustic potatoes in crafting this recipe. Oil- While I utilized olive oil, feel free to choose any neutral oil of your preference for this recipe. Onion- I used red onion for this recipe but yellow onion would work just fine. Ginger Garlic Paste- I used homemade ginger garlic paste but you can use store-bought although I think homemade enhances the flavor of your food. Powder spices- They enhances the taste of the food without them your recipe would lack flavor. Whole spices- This gives your recipe warmth and subtle kick of taste without them the taste of the Aloo Gobi Matar would be extremely blend.

WHAT TO SERVE WITH ALOO GOBI MATAR?
I’d like to serve Aloo Gobi Matar with a fresh Chapati and Kachumber. Our daughter like to have Aloo Gobi Matar with Cucumber Raita.
